外源激素和基质对滇油杉种子发芽的影响

摘要:

为了解激素种类及其浓度和基质对滇油杉(Keteleeria evelyniana)种子发芽的影响,丰富该树种种子发芽的相关资料。采用L9(34)正交设计,开展激素种类及其浓度与基质不同水平及其组合的实验。滇油杉种子发芽过程中,胚芽和子叶与种皮不分离而幼茎萌蘖新芽生长发育为地上器官,故其种子培育的苗木为萌蘖营养繁殖苗。在室内,滇油杉种子播种后18天开始发芽,延续19天后发芽结束,属易发芽种子类。处理组合的发芽率、发芽势、平均发芽时间和发芽指数分别为18.7%~56.0%、8.3%~27.0%、3.3~6.7天和7.0~18.1粒/天,对照(清水浸种播于壤土)则是13.3%、11.0%、9.0天和2.7粒/天,除发芽势外,实验处理发芽指标极显著高于对照(P<0.01)。基质是影响种子发芽的主导因子,壤土有益于种子发芽;IBA和IAA溶液浸种的种子发芽率极显著高于GA3(P<0.01)。0.45 g/L IBA或0.30 g/L IAA浸种播于壤土可提高种子发芽率和发芽势,缩短发芽时间。

Abstract:

To understand the effects of hormone types and concentrations and substrate on seed germination of Keteleeria evelyniana, and enrich relevant information of seed germination of this species, L9(34) orthogonal design was employed to conduct the experiment of hormone types and concentrations and substrate at different levels and treatment combinations (TCs). The results show that in the process of seed germination, the germ and cotyledon do not separate from the seed coat, but the young stem sprouts and the new buds grow and develop into the aboveground organs, so the seedlings cultivated by the seeds of K. evelyniana are vegetative propagation seedlings by sprouting buds. The seeds of K. evelyniana begin to germinate 18 days after sowing and the germination ends after 19 days, so the seeds belong to the category of easily germinated seeds in indoor condition. The germination rates (GRs), germination potentials (GPs), mean germination times (MGTs) and germination indexes (GIs) of the TCs are 18.7%-56.0%, 8.3%-27.0%, 3.3-6.7 d and 7.0-18.1 seed/day, respectively, while those of the control (soaking seeds in clear water and sowing on loam) are 13.3%, 11.0%, 9.0 d and 2.7 seed/day, respectively. Except the GP, the germination parameters of the TCs are significantly higher than those of the control (P<0.01). The substrate is the dominant factor affecting seed germination, the loam is beneficial to seed germination; the GRs of the IBA and IAA solution soaking seeds are significantly higher than that of the GA3 (P<0.01). The results show that 0.45 g/L IBA or 0.30 g/L IAA can improve the GR and GP of the seeds and shorten the germination time.
